Air Observation Group GAO 517


Historical

Originally, the Group has for designation GAR 517. It will become GAO 517 on September 2, 1938.

On the date of the outbreak of the German attack of May 10, 1940, the GAO 517 is attached to the 5th Army within the Air Cooperation Forces of the ZOAE (East Air Operations Zone).

BATLLE Sébastien - Joseph
Sub-Lieutenant
Pilot
Sébastien Batlle studied at the Lycée de Perpignan.
He entered the Ecole de l'Air, graduating as Second Lieutenant in 1939 and then joined GAO517.
Wounded on 8 June 1940 aboard Potez 63-11 n°331, shot down by 9 Me109s,
After the Armistice, he was appointed Lieutenant in 1941, then Captain in 1944. After the war, he was appointed Commander in 1947, then Lieutenant-Colonel in 1952, Colonel in 1958, and finally Brigadier General in 1962. He was successively appointed Deputy Inspector General, Inspector of Reserves in 1963, Commander of the 4th Air Region in 1966 and finally Air Division General in 1967.
Born on 19 March 1914 in Llupia (66 - Pyrénées-Orientales)
Died at Perpignan (66 - Pyrénées-Orientales) on 23 August 2006

FONVIELLE Maurice - Marcel
Adjutant
Machine gunner
Maurice FONVIELLE was a bank clerk before joining the Army.
He voluntarily enlisted for 3 years on 15 April 1929 at the Intendance Militaire d'Amiens
He was posted to the 35th Aviation Regiment as 2nd class on 17 April 1929.
Appointed Sergeant in October 1936, he joined the Marignane Air Base and was posted to the 8th Wing - 1st Group.
Appointed Warrant Officer in April 1939, he was transferred to Hyéres and joined GAO 517.
Killed on 4 June 1940 aboard Potez 63-11 n°327 shot down by 3 Me109s.
Born on 7 August 1908 at Nesle (80 - Somme)
Killed on 4 June 1940 at D'Anizy-le-Château (02 - Aisne)

POULAIN Jacques - Georges
Sub-Lieutenant
Observer
Disappeared at sea on February 14, 1940. Because of the turbulence, Lieutenant POULAIN is ejected from Potez 390 No. 30, and will be driven to sea by the wind that has engulfed in his parachute.
Born on 23 June 1917 in Le Mans (72 - Sarthe)
Missing at sea on 14 February 1940
